Why are my Lights turning On & Off unexpectedly? How to check Automations in the Alexa App that may be causing unwanted behavior of lights within the Lutron System
This article details the steps to identify and disable Alexa automations that may be turning Lutron devices on and off automatically.

Before You Begin
Access the Settings screen of the Alexa app by following the steps below:
- Open the Alexa app and tap on the More button in the bottom right corner.
- Tap on Settings in the More screen.
- Scroll down past the section called Alexa Preferences.
- Stop when you see Guard and Hunches.
Disable, or remove Lutron devices from, Alexa Hunches
Follow the steps below to review and remove your Lutron devices from Alexa Hunches:
- Tap Hunches in the Settings screen of the Alexa app.
If you are unsure how to access Hunches in the Alexa app review the steps above in Before You Begin.
- Tap on the Settings icon
in the top right corner of the Hunches screen.
- Select
Lights under the Automatic Actions section.
- Toggle Turn off the lights if you’re asleep and Turn off the lights when you’re away into the off position.
- Tap
Lights - Choose which lights Alexa can control when she has a hunch under the Devices section.
- Uncheck all the Lutron devices in the Lights list and press the back
button.
You have successfully disabled any Alexa Hunches from controlling the lights!
